**Handover: Furrowlink Telemetry Gateway**

Hey — quick brain dump before I'm off. The Furrowlink gateway ingests telemetry from tractors and irrigation rigs, and it's mostly stable, but watch the MQTT bridge: it occasionally wedges after a firmware fleet update and needs a restart. Don't touch the batching config without running the soak test first; I learned that the hard way. Everything else — deploy steps, flaky sensors list, the restart script — is written up on the internal page below.

dashboard of yahaf-kawep = https://grafana.nelvrocorp.internal/spaces/projects/spaces/364313bfe15e

- [ ] Billing worker key ceremony (Ledgerpine). Before cutting over blue-green on the invoicer fleet, confirm both color stacks hold the same signing key generation; mismatched keys will double-charge retries. Rotate on the idle color, verify a canary invoice signs cleanly, then flip traffic. If the green stack's keystore refuses the new key, restore from the sealed backup in the ceremony kit. The backup unlock requires the recovery passphrase, maintained for future maintainers and appended immediately below this item.

strongbox words: oliael-gilax-lamael

## Provenance: InkRoute Spooler Service

All InkRoute builds originate from the Lanternwick CI cluster. Artifacts are signed at build time and immutable after publish. Support: never debug against an unsigned binary. To confirm a customer is running an official release, compare their reported token against the current one, listed directly below.

trace token, yajef-bajeg: htk3_b5d

Subject: Gross-Margin Review — Action Required

Team,

Branch margin review for Orbane Supply wraps Friday. Kestrel line is underperforming target by three points; Fennick line is on track. Branch managers: submit pricing exception logs by Thursday noon. No new discounting until review closes. Findings go to the exec group next week. Confidential planning note below.

internal memo for tagef-hadup: Gross margin on Ulaath came in at 15 percent against a plan of 5 percent. Only 7 of the 120 pilot accounts renewed Ulaath, so a churn review is set for October 15.